Rural Clinical School - Student For A Day Event

On July 18 we welcomed final year Biomedical Sciences (Medical) students to see what they can expect when commencing as first year medical students through the Doctor of Medicine medical course at the University of Melbourne in 2023.

RCS - student for a day event

As part of the Rural Pathway, these students form one half of next year's cohort in partnership with La Trobe University. The program is a part in a series of programs funded by the Federal Government under the banner of the Murray-Darling Medical Schools Network (MDMSN) and has been created to address chronic shortages of doctors in regional and rural areas by training students from the regions, in the regions.

The Rural Clinical School 'student for a day' event was a coming together of new and current students on ground at our Shepparton campus.

Thank you to current first year Medical Doctor students (MD1's) - Abby, Srishti, Gabriella, Yong and Oscar for sharing your valuable experiences, advice and guidance with the group.
